The Mikarew of Papua New Guinea

The Mikarew of Papua New Guinea, numbering approximately 23,000 people, are No Longer Unreached. They are an indigenous ethnic group of Papua New Guinea and can also be known as Ariawiai. They are an Indigenous people, in the New Guinea people cluster of the Pacific Islanders affinity bloc. Their primary religion is Christianity - Roman Catholicism. They primarily speak Aruamu.
